Aerial view of the College of Medical Evangelists, Loma Linda (Loma Linda University) view is looking east at the western portion of campus. The identifiable areas are: Stewart Street (vertically, left) Shepardson Drive (vertically, bottom middle) University Avenue (current name as of 2010 - vertically, right) Campus Street (horizontally, lower middle) Anderson Street (horizontally at upper right, curving to upper left) Loma Linda University School of Dentistry (large white building, upper right) Campus Hill Church of Seventh-day Adventist (upper middle, surrounded by trees) and Nichol Hall Allied Health Prof. And Public Health building (top middle, white building behind the church). The exact names of the other buildings shown are not known. Photograph dated February 6, 1957. Loma Linda University was founded in 1905 as a sanitarium called the College of Medical Evangelists, by John Burden and Ellen G. White.
